% 23.05.2016 1.

In view of the judgment of the Supreme Court in Civil Appeal No.5017/2016 dated May 11, 2016 declaring the Telecom Consumers Protection (9th Amendment) Regulations, 2015 providing for compensation for call drops as ultra vires the Telecom Regulatory Authority of India Act, 1997 and violative of the fundamental rights guaranteed under Article 14 and 19(1)(g) of the Constitution of India, the cause in the present Writ Petition does not survive.

2.

Accordingly, the writ petition is dismissed as infructuous. CHIEF JUSTICE JAYANT NATH, J MAY 23, 2016/n
